How to Optimize Web Design and Development for Mobile Devices

Date

June 22, 2024

Category

Development

Author

thexceed.com

In today’s digital world, mobile-friendly web design and development are unquestionably important. As mobile devices have fast become the primary mode of internet access for many people, it is vital that websites provide an outstanding user experience on these platforms. This shift in user behavior directly affects both the user experience and the company’s success.

The increasing reliance on smartphones and tablets for browsing, shopping, and socializing highlights the significance of adaptable and adaptive web design and development. A website that functions seamlessly across several screen sizes and device types not only improves user experience, but also enhances engagement rates, visit durations, and conversion rates.

The primary objective of this blog post is to offer practical tips and strategies for achieving better mobile optimization in web design and development. By following these guidelines, businesses can ensure that their websites are not only visually appealing but also functional and user-friendly on mobile devices. From responsive design principles to performance optimization techniques, the following sections will provide a comprehensive roadmap for mobile optimization success.

Responsive Web Design Principles

Responsive web design is a critical aspect of modern web design and development, ensuring that websites provide an optimal viewing experience across a wide range of devices. The fundamental principles of responsive web design revolve around flexibility and adaptability, allowing a website’s layout and content to adjust seamlessly to various screen sizes and orientations. This approach not only enhances user experience but also improves accessibility and usability.

One of the core principles of responsive design is the use of flexible grids. Unlike fixed-width layouts, flexible grids allow elements to resize proportionally based on the screen size. This method ensures that content remains visually appealing and functional on devices of all sizes, from desktop monitors to smartphones. Implementing flexible grids often involves utilizing relative units like percentages instead of absolute units like pixels.

Another essential component is fluid images. In responsive web design, images should scale appropriately within their containing elements, ensuring they do not overflow or become distorted on different devices. This is typically achieved by setting the image’s maximum width to 100%, allowing it to adjust according to the container’s size while maintaining its aspect ratio.

CSS media queries play a pivotal role in responsive web design. Media queries enable developers to apply specific styles based on the characteristics of the device, such as its width, height, and orientation. By leveraging media queries, designers can create breakpoints where the layout changes to better suit different screen sizes. This technique ensures that content remains accessible and visually coherent, regardless of the device used to access the website.

For detailed insights into CSS techniques that enhance responsive design, refer to our previous blog post on Essential CSS Techniques for Responsive Design. By integrating flexible grids, fluid images, and CSS media queries, developers can create responsive websites that deliver an exceptional user experience across all devices.

Mobile-First Approach

The mobile-first approach in web design and development is a strategy that prioritizes creating the mobile version of a website before scaling up to the desktop version. This method ensures that the essential components of a website function optimally on smaller screens, which is increasingly important as mobile devices become the primary means of accessing the internet. By focusing on the mobile user experience from the outset, designers can create more streamlined, user-friendly websites that cater to the needs of on-the-go users.

Starting with the mobile version compels designers to prioritize content and features. Essential information and functionalities are placed at the forefront, ensuring that users can access the most important aspects of a website without unnecessary distractions. For instance, a mobile-first design might emphasize easy navigation, prominent call-to-action buttons, and simplified forms. These elements not only enhance the mobile user experience but also contribute to a cleaner and more intuitive desktop version when the design is expanded.

One of the significant benefits of the mobile-first approach is improved loading times. Mobile users often deal with slower internet connections, so optimizing for mobile first ensures that the website loads quickly even under less-than-ideal conditions. This can be achieved by minimizing the number of HTTP requests, optimizing images, and using efficient coding practices. Faster loading times not only improve user satisfaction but also positively impact search engine rankings, as speed is a key factor in search algorithms.

Additionally, a mobile-first strategy simplifies navigation, making it easier for users to find what they need quickly. This is crucial for maintaining engagement and reducing bounce rates. Features such as intuitive touch interfaces, collapsible menus, and responsive design elements contribute to a seamless user experience across all devices.

Incorporating a mobile-first approach in web design and development not only meets the current demands of the digital landscape but also future-proofs websites for the continuing rise of mobile internet usage. By emphasizing a mobile-first philosophy, businesses can ensure their websites are accessible, efficient, and user-centric, leading to higher user satisfaction and better overall performance.

Optimizing Performance for Mobile

In the realm of web design and development, optimizing performance for mobile devices is paramount. Mobile users expect fast-loading websites, and failure to meet these expectations can result in high bounce rates and poor user experiences. One of the primary strategies to enhance mobile performance is minimizing HTTP requests. Each request made to the server adds to the page load time. By consolidating files such as CSS and JavaScript, and using techniques like CSS sprites, developers can significantly reduce the number of HTTP requests.

Optimizing images is another crucial aspect of mobile performance. Large, unoptimized images can drastically slow down a website. Utilizing modern image formats such as WebP, compressing images without sacrificing quality, and implementing responsive image techniques ensures that images are appropriately scaled for different devices. Tools like ImageOptim and TinyPNG can be invaluable in achieving this.

Leveraging browser caching is an effective way to enhance load times for returning visitors. By specifying how long browsers should cache various resources, developers can reduce the need for repeated requests. This means that once a resource is loaded, it can be reused for subsequent visits, speeding up the overall experience.

Content Delivery Networks (CDNs) play a vital role in mobile optimization. CDNs distribute content across multiple servers worldwide, ensuring that users access data from a server geographically closer to them. This reduces latency and improves load times. Popular CDNs like Cloudflare and Akamai can be seamlessly integrated into most web frameworks.

Testing and measuring mobile performance is essential to identify areas for improvement. Tools such as Google PageSpeed Insights and GTmetrix provide insights into how a website performs on mobile devices. These tools offer detailed reports highlighting performance metrics and actionable recommendations, enabling developers to make data-driven enhancements.

By implementing these strategies—minimizing HTTP requests, optimizing images, leveraging browser caching, and using CDNs—developers can significantly improve the performance of web design and development projects on mobile devices. Regular testing with tools like Google PageSpeed Insights ensures that performance remains optimal, providing users with a seamless and efficient mobile browsing experience.

Enhancing Mobile User Experience (UX)

Optimizing web design and development for mobile devices necessitates a keen focus on enhancing the user experience (UX). This begins with intuitive navigation, ensuring that users can effortlessly find what they need without excessive scrolling or searching. A streamlined and straightforward menu design, ideally accessible with a single thumb, can significantly improve usability. The incorporation of touch-friendly interfaces is another critical component. Buttons, links, and other interactive elements should be large enough to tap easily without accidentally triggering adjacent elements.

Accessible design is vital for mobile UX enhancement. This extends beyond compliance with accessibility standards to include considerations like color contrast, readable font sizes, and voice command capabilities. Given the varied contexts in which mobile devices are used, ensuring that your site is accessible to all users, including those with disabilities, can broaden your audience reach and improve overall user satisfaction.

Mobile-specific features play a pivotal role in optimizing web design and development for handheld devices. Click-to-call buttons, for instance, offer a direct way for users to contact businesses without the hassle of dialing numbers manually. Location services can tailor content and offers based on the user’s geographic position, enhancing relevance and engagement. Additionally, simplifying forms for mobile use by minimizing the number of required fields and utilizing auto-fill options can expedite the user process and reduce friction.

For more extensive insights on crafting effective mobile interfaces, consider exploring our comprehensive guide on Best Practices for Mobile User Interface Design. By integrating these strategies into your web design and development process, you can significantly improve the mobile user experience, leading to higher engagement and satisfaction rates.

SEO Considerations for Mobile Optimization

In the realm of web design and development, the role of SEO in mobile optimization has become increasingly critical. With the rise of mobile usage, search engines, particularly Google, have adapted their algorithms to prioritize mobile-friendly websites. This shift underscores the importance of a mobile-friendly design for maintaining and improving search engine rankings.

One of the pivotal changes in this context is Google’s implementation of mobile-first indexing. This approach means that Google predominantly uses the mobile version of a site for indexing and ranking. Hence, a site that is optimized for mobile is more likely to perform better in search engine results. Further details on mobile-first indexing can be found in Google’s guide on mobile-first indexing.

Another significant factor is the use of Accelerated Mobile Pages (AMP). AMP is an open-source framework designed to create fast-loading mobile pages. By utilizing AMP, web developers can ensure that their websites provide a seamless and swift user experience, which can positively affect their SEO performance.

Voice search optimization is another essential aspect to consider. With the proliferation of voice-activated devices, optimizing content for voice search can improve a website’s visibility. This involves using natural language and long-tail keywords that reflect how people speak rather than type.

Incorporating structured data and rich snippets can also enhance a website’s mobile search visibility. Structured data helps search engines understand the content on a site better, while rich snippets can provide more informative results to users. These elements can increase click-through rates and improve overall SEO performance.

By focusing on these SEO considerations, web design and development can be optimized to meet the demands of mobile users, ultimately leading to better search engine rankings and a more robust online presence.

Testing and Debugging Mobile Websites

Testing and debugging are critical stages in the web design and development process, particularly for mobile devices. The increasing variety of mobile devices and browsers means that ensuring compatibility and functionality across all platforms is essential. Cross-device and cross-browser testing help identify inconsistencies and issues that may not be apparent on a single device or browser.

Tools like BrowserStack and Sauce Labs are invaluable in this regard. These platforms allow developers to test their sites on a wide range of devices and browsers without needing to maintain a large collection of physical devices. By simulating different environments, these tools can help pinpoint issues that may arise due to varying screen sizes, operating systems, and browser versions.

Real device testing, where possible, should also be part of the testing strategy. Physical devices can provide insights not always available through emulation, such as performance under real-world network conditions and responsiveness to touch gestures. Combining both virtual and real device testing offers a comprehensive understanding of how a website performs in varied conditions.

Common issues in mobile web design and development include layout problems, slow loading times, and unresponsive elements. Identifying these issues often involves checking for media queries that don’t trigger correctly, images that aren’t optimized for mobile, and JavaScript functions that may not work as expected on touch devices. Browser developer tools are useful for inspecting and debugging these problems directly in the browser.

Additionally, keeping an eye on performance metrics such as page load speed, time to interactive, and first input delay can help identify areas for optimization. Tools like Google Lighthouse can provide detailed reports on these metrics, offering actionable insights for improving the mobile user experience.

Finally, user feedback is invaluable. Real users can offer perspectives on usability and functionality that might not emerge during structured testing. Encouraging beta testing and gathering user feedback can highlight unexpected issues and areas for improvement, ultimately leading to a more robust and user-friendly mobile website.

Case Studies and Real-World Examples

To illustrate the impact of optimizing web design and development for mobile devices, we can look at several real-world examples that highlight the benefits of such initiatives. These case studies demonstrate how effective mobile optimization strategies can significantly enhance user engagement, conversion rates, and overall website performance.

One notable example is that of Company A, an e-commerce retailer that undertook a comprehensive mobile optimization project. By implementing a responsive web design and streamlining their mobile user interface, Company A saw a 40% increase in mobile traffic and a 25% boost in mobile sales within six months. Additionally, the bounce rate for mobile users decreased by 15%, indicating a higher level of user engagement.

Another compelling case is Website B, a news platform that focused on improving its mobile site speed and navigation. Through the adoption of Accelerated Mobile Pages (AMP) and optimizing images and content for faster load times, Website B experienced a 30% reduction in page load time. This enhancement led to a 20% increase in the average session duration for mobile users and a 10% rise in ad revenue from mobile traffic.

In an internal case study, we examined the mobile optimization efforts of Blog C. By prioritizing a mobile-first design approach and incorporating touch-friendly navigation, Blog C achieved a 50% increase in mobile user retention. This strategy also resulted in a 35% improvement in the mobile conversion rate, highlighting the critical role of user experience in driving conversions.

These examples underscore the significant advantages of optimizing web design and development for mobile devices. By focusing on mobile performance, companies can achieve substantial gains in user engagement and conversion rates, ultimately enhancing their overall business outcomes. For more detailed insights, you can explore our existing case studies that delve deeper into specific optimization strategies and their results.

Throughout this blog post, we have delved into the critical aspects of optimizing web design and development for mobile devices. From responsive design principles to the importance of fast loading times and intuitive navigation, ensuring a seamless mobile experience is paramount. As the digital landscape continually evolves, so does the necessity for ongoing optimization efforts. Adapting to new technologies and user behaviors is not just beneficial but essential for staying competitive.

One of the upcoming trends in mobile web design and development is the rise of Progressive Web Apps (PWAs). PWAs combine the best of web and mobile apps, offering offline access, push notifications, and an app-like user experience without the need for a download from an app store. This convergence of functionalities makes PWAs a powerful tool for enhancing user engagement and retention.

Another significant trend is the advent of 5G technology, which promises to revolutionize mobile web experiences with faster data speeds and lower latency. This advancement will enable more complex and dynamic content to be delivered swiftly, paving the way for richer and more interactive mobile applications. As 5G becomes more widespread, web design and development strategies will need to adapt to leverage these capabilities fully.

To maintain a competitive edge, it is crucial for professionals in the field of web design and development to stay informed about these emerging trends and continuously refine their mobile optimization strategies. By doing so, they can ensure that their websites not only meet but exceed user expectations, providing a superior mobile experience that drives engagement and conversions.

Related Articles